Understanding the Admission Process

The "Admission" process in Vietnam is a multi-faceted system that involves a combination of academic performance, standardized tests, and sometimes, interviews. The specific requirements and procedures vary depending on the university and the chosen program. However, a general understanding of the key components is essential for all applicants.

Firstly, academic performance plays a crucial role in the admission process. Students are typically evaluated based on their high school transcripts, with particular emphasis on grades in relevant subjects. This evaluation serves as a primary indicator of a student's academic capabilities and potential for success in higher education.

Secondly, standardized tests, such as the National High School Graduation Exam (THPT Quốc Gia), are often a mandatory component of the admission process. These exams assess students' knowledge and skills across various subjects, providing a standardized measure of their academic proficiency.

Finally, some universities may conduct interviews as part of the admission process. These interviews allow admissions committees to assess students' personality, motivation, and suitability for the chosen program. Interviews provide a more holistic evaluation of applicants, considering factors beyond academic performance.

Key Points to Consider

Navigating the Vietnamese university admission system requires careful planning and attention to detail. Here are some key points to consider for a successful application:

* Research and Selection: Thoroughly research different universities and programs that align with your academic interests and career aspirations. Consider factors such as program reputation, faculty expertise, research opportunities, and campus facilities.

* Meeting Eligibility Criteria: Carefully review the specific eligibility criteria for each university and program. Ensure that you meet the minimum academic requirements, including GPA, standardized test scores, and any other prerequisites.

* Preparing for Standardized Tests: If standardized tests are required, dedicate sufficient time and effort to prepare effectively. Familiarize yourself with the test format, content, and scoring system. Consider enrolling in test preparation courses or utilizing online resources.

* Crafting a Strong Application: Pay meticulous attention to the application process, ensuring that all required documents are submitted accurately and on time. Craft a compelling personal statement that highlights your academic achievements, motivations, and future aspirations.

* Interview Preparation: If an interview is part of the admission process, prepare thoroughly by researching the university and program, practicing your answers to common interview questions, and dressing professionally.
